department-of-veterans-affairs / va.gov-team

Public resources for building on and in support of VA.gov. Visit complete Knowledge Hub:
https://depo-platform-documentation.scrollhelp.site/index.html
281 stars 197 forks source link

New VFS Team Member Template Andrea Merrill #91494

Closed dhill802 closed 1 week ago

dhill802 commented 2 weeks ago

Welcome and Introduction

Welcome to the Department of Veterans Affairs (VA) Veteran Facing Services (VFS) team!

As a new VFS team member, you will be working in the web ecosystem we call the VA.gov Platform (or "The Platform," for short). The tasks on this list are designed to get you up to speed on the role of Platform, making it easier for you to do your job.

Because the VA is a huge organization that serves millions, the Platform it runs on is equally big, complex, and multilayered. Most people find that even learning the basics for their own practice area entails a significant learning curve. The tasks on this checklist will help you acquire those basics as quickly and efficiently as possible.

User Story

As a new VFS team member, I need to complete onboarding activities so I can successfully work on my project and support the VA.gov Platform.

How to fill out this ticket

Onboarding Checklist

Share your info with Platform

*Providing your GitHub handle will allow Platform to provide you access to the necessary GitHub repos.

General

Get set up for your practice area

Designers & Researchers

Front-end Engineers

Back-end Engineers

Product Managers & Delivery Managers

Off-boarding of teammates

Platform Checklist

The items in this checklist are for Platform to complete. If you are ready to close the ticket and the Platform Checklist section has not been completed, please reach out to Platform via the guidance provided in Getting help from Platform in Slack.

AnthonyWFlowers commented 2 weeks ago

Greetings @dhill802 in order for Andrea Merrill to gain access to Platform Tools, the user will need to first be a member of the VA Github org. Follow the instructions linked here, and we can complete the task once this is approved. Thank you!

AnthonyWFlowers commented 2 weeks ago

removing Support tag for ticket tracking

dhill802 commented 2 weeks ago

Hi @AnthonyWFlowers - I believe Andrea was setup yesterday with the Add User to Org ticket. Please closed ticket 23457. If there is another ticket I should submit, I can. Thank you! https://github.com/department-of-veterans-affairs/github-user-requests/issues/23457

AnthonyWFlowers commented 2 weeks ago

Greetings @dhill802 as of right now user is still not a part of VA Github org, the user may still need to login to github.com and navigate to https://github.com/department-of-veterans-affairs to accept their invite in the yellow banner at the top of the page. Once that is done we can move forward. As of now the user is still missing the icon stating they are in the VA Github org.

Screenshot 2024-08-27 at 3 05 20 PM Screenshot 2024-08-27 at 3 05 05 PM
dhill802 commented 2 weeks ago

Hi @AnthonyWFlowers - Very helpful detail. Thank you! She has accepted her invite.

AnthonyWFlowers commented 2 weeks ago

Thank you for your prompt response, Andrea Merrill has been added to the VFS Team Roster located in Atlas and has been added to the vets.gov-write GitHub team. Please reach out with any additional needs. Thank you!

dhill802 commented 2 weeks ago

Thank you @AnthonyWFlowers